Product Details of [ 19406-11-2 ]

CAS No. :19406-11-2
Formula : C9H13NO2
M.W : 167.21
SMILES Code : O=C(C1=C(C)N(C)C=C1)OCC
MDL No. :MFCD25960583
InChI Key :GDHXZQNQHWTMCM-UHFFFAOYSA-N
Pubchem ID :12211514

YieldReaction ConditionsOperation in experiment
With water; lithium hydroxide; In 1,4-dioxane; at 100.0℃; for 16h; Step B: 1,2-Dimethyl-JH-pyrrole-3-carboxylic acid To a solution of the product from Step A (5.3 g, 31.7 mmol) in 1 ,4-dioxane (60 mL) is added lM LiOH (2.66 g, 63.4 minol) in water (60 ml) and the reaction stirred at 100 C for cci 16 h. The reaction is allowed to cool to ambient temperature, diluted with water and acidified with 2M Rd. The resulting precipitate is collected by vacuum filtration to affordthe desired product. The filtrate is extracted with ethyl acetate and the organic extracts dried over magnesium sulphate, filtered and concentrated to obtain an additional crop of desired product.LC/1VLS (C7H9N02) no ionisation; RT 0.71 (Method B)
